Mark J. Pastin Named 2023 Dietrich School Distinguished Alumnus

The Kenneth P. Dietrich School of Arts and Sciences takes great pride in honoring Mark J. Pastin, PhD, with the school's 2023 Distinguished Alumni Award.
 
This honor deservedly recognizes Pastin's remarkable professional achievements as an award-winning ethics thought leader, consultant, advisor, and speaker. Throughout his academic tenure, he served as a faculty member and administrator at prestigious institutions, including Harvard University, the University of Michigan, Johns Hopkins University, and the University of Maryland.

At Arizona State University, Pastin served as Professor of Management and Director of the Lincoln Center. He has also made a mark outside of academia. He is the founder and president of the Council of Ethical Organizations and has authored over one hundred publications, including two books on gaining ethical insights and acting upon those thoughts. Pastin has advised major corporations and governments for fifty years. State and federal agencies, as have the United States Senate and House of Representatives, have sought his counsel.
 
Additionally, Pastin has been extremely generous to the Dietrich School, serving as the keynote speaker at our 2023 Graduate Commencement Ceremony and supporting graduate students pursuing PhDs in the Humanities and the Arts. For these reasons and more, the Dietrich School is excited to honor Dr. Mark J. Pastin and celebrate his many accomplishments.
